1. Bacchus Restaurant & Lounge
Media credit: bacchusvancouver
Website: https://wedgewoodhotel.com/dining/bacchus-restaurant/
Address: 845 Hornby St, Vancouver, BC V6Z 1V1, Canada
Contact details: +16046085319
Operating hours: 7 AM–12 AM
Pricing: $$$
Bacchus Restaurant & Lounge nails that European-inspired vibe, and its gourmet twist makes your taste buds dance. Its dishes are all about using fresh, locally sourced ingredients and are works of art on a plate.
The Wild Mushroom & Truffle Risotto is a total showstopper, highlighting Bacchus’ commitment to flavor and presentation. It’s no wonder it’s been recognized by the Michelin Guide and dubbed one of the most romantic spots in the city.
When you walk in, there’s this intimate and sophisticated feel, with beautiful Venetian decor and live piano music that sets a dreamy backdrop for a romantic evening. The soft lighting and plush seating allow you to dive into those deep conversations.
Pro tip:
Consider making a reservation for a window seat during sunset. Watching the city light up as you enjoy your meal adds a magical touch to your evening, making it even more memorable.
2. The Teahouse
Media credit: the_teahouse
Website: http://vancouverdine.com/teahouse
Address: 7501 Stanley Park Dr, Vancouver, BC V6G 1Z4, Canada
Contact details: +16046693281
Operating hours: 11:30 AM–9 PM
Pricing: $$
The Teahouse is nestled in one of the most beautiful areas, surrounded by scenic views and lush greenery, making it ideal for a romantic getaway. This restaurant has been around since the 1930s, which adds to its charm.
They serve amazing New Canadian cuisine and source their seafood through Ocean Wise practices. Their menu celebrates all the delicious flavors of the West Coast, such as the Miso-Glazed Sablefish or the Seafood Spaghetti.
When you step into the Teahouse, you feel like you’re entering a cozy yet sophisticated little haven. The ambiance is perfect for a romantic evening, and the large windows let you soak in breathtaking views of English Bay and the North Shore Mountains.
Pro tip:
Keep an eye out for their special events, too! They offer wine dinners featuring local wineries that can make your dining experience even more special.
3. Seasons in the Park
Media credit: seasonsinqepark
Website: http://vancouverdine.com/seasons-park
Address: W 33rd Ave, Vancouver, BC V5Y 2M4, Canada
Contact details: +16048748008
Operating hours: 11:30 AM–8:30 PM
Pricing: $$$
Seasons in the Park is an incredible little spot in Queen Elizabeth Park. The views are breathtaking, and you can see the entire city skyline and the North Shore Mountains, which makes everything feel so romantic.
This place has been around since 1989 and has hosted some amazing guests—like Presidents Boris Yeltsin and Bill Clinton! That kind of history makes you feel connected to something bigger when you’re dining there.
They’ve got these pan-seared scallops that melt in your mouth and a surf and turf to die for. And if you’re a fan of fish, you’ve got to try the miso-marinated sablefish; it’s all about highlighting the West Coast.
Pro tip:
If you’re celebrating something like Valentine’s Day, look for their special prix-fixe menus—they’re exquisite without breaking the bank.
4. L’Abattoir
Media credit: labattoir_van
Website: https://www.labattoir.ca/
Address: 217 Carrall St, Vancouver, BC V6B 2J2, Canada
Contact details: +16045681701
Operating hours: 5–11 PM
Pricing: $$$
L’Abattoir offers French-inspired West Coast cuisine that’s just a delight. Where else can you find dishes like European sea bass and perfectly cooked duck breast, along with some unique vegetarian options like sunchoke gratin?
The layout invites conversation, and I love that there’s a charming bar area if you want to grab a drink before dinner. And if you want something a bit quieter, the upstairs loft is perfect—it feels private but is not cut off from the restaurant’s vibe.
The service there is outstanding, too. You feel taken care of, and their cocktail selection is fantastic; it perfectly complements the meal. You can savor these thoughtfully crafted dishes while enjoying quality time with your partner.
Pro tip:
They often participate in events like the Dine Out Vancouver festival, which is a treat. This year, for $65 per person, they offered this exquisite three-course menu that lets you dive into their culinary offerings.

6. Brix & Mortar
Media credit: brix_vancouver
Website: https://www.brixandmortar.ca/
Address: 1137 Hamilton St, Vancouver, BC V6B 6M5, Canada
Contact details: +16049159463
Operating hours: 4–10 PM
Pricing: $$$
Brix & Mortar is housed in a beautifully restored 1912 heritage building with classic brick walls, chandeliers hanging above, and a glass atrium that sets the perfect mood—it’s like walking into a romantic fairytale!
Brix & Mortar has been around since 1999, and it’s family-owned, which adds this lovely personal touch. They whip up modern Canadian cuisine. You’ve got to try the Wild Sockeye Salmon paired with Carolina Gold rice or their Heritage Roast Chicken.
If you’re lucky, you can snag a seat on their stunning glass-covered courtyard patio, which transforms into the most intimate setting under the stars. And if you love ambiance, the elegantly designed dining room just adds to that romantic feel.
Pro tip:
To elevate your date night experience at Brix & Mortar, consider arriving early to enjoy a pre-dinner cocktail at their bar. It’s a great way to set the mood before diving into the delicious dinner menu!

9. Au Comptoir
Media credit: au_comptoir
Website: http://www.aucomptoir.ca/
Address: 2278 W 4th Ave, Vancouver, BC V6K 1N8, Canada
Contact details: +16045692278
Operating hours: 8 AM–9 PM
Pricing: $$
If you’re looking for a little slice of Paris right now in Vancouver, check out Au Comptoir in Kitsilano. This cozy French bistro oozes classic Parisian vibes, making it the perfect spot for a romantic dinner.
The place is filled with warmth and personality, thanks to its vintage decor—think tables made from repurposed sewing machine legs and a lively buzz of happy diners. The atmosphere is intimate yet somehow vibrant and energetic at the same time.
The menu is a beautiful blend of traditional French dishes with a modern twist. As an appetizer, you simply have to start with the scallops, and for the main course, you can’t go wrong with the duck breast.
Pro tip:
They don’t take reservations, so I’d recommend arriving a bit early if you can. That way, you’re guaranteed a cozy table without a long wait, perfect for those spontaneous dinner plans.
